Публикации по теме 'dotnet'


Загрузка одного и нескольких файлов с помощью веб-API .NET Core 6
Мы собираемся обсудить загрузку одного и нескольких файлов с помощью интерфейса IFormFile и других интерфейсов, предоставляемых .NET, а также пошаговую реализацию с использованием веб-API .NET Core 6. Повестка дня Введение Пошаговая реализация Предпосылки Пакет SDK для .NET Core 6 Визуальная студия 2022 SQL-сервер Почтальон Введение .NET предоставляет интерфейс IFormFile, который представляет файлы, передаваемые в HTTP-запросе. Кроме того, он предоставляет..

Классификация изображений в веб-приложении DotVVM с ML.NET
ML.NET — это платформа машинного обучения с открытым исходным кодом, которая позволяет нам преобразовывать входные данные в модель ML, в данном случае изображения, а затем иметь возможность интегрировать их в любой тип приложения в экосистеме .NET, будь то веб-приложение, мобильное приложение. , рабочий стол или любое другое приложение. В нашем примере мы сосредоточимся на категоризации изображений. Классификация изображений В нашем примере цель состоит в том, чтобы иметь возможность..

F# и RavenDB
Несколько лет назад я использовал RavenDB, и это был хороший опыт — с тех пор он только рос как на дрожжах. Раньше я много использовал MongoDB, мне надоел «опыт SQL», и мне нужно было что-то получше для ООП. Но теперь я FP и DDD, SQL не поможет, а Mongo раздражает меня. Начало работы с RavenDB Перво-наперво, нам нужна локальная среда docker run --rm -d -p 9010:8080 -p 38888:38888 --name ravendb -e RAVEN_Setup_Mode=None -e RAVEN_License_Eula_Accepted=true -e..

Установка .NET MAUI с уже установленной Visual Studio 2022
.NET Multi-platform App UI (.NET MAUI) — это кроссплатформенная платформа с открытым исходным кодом для создания собственных мобильных и настольных приложений с помощью C# и XAML. Вы можете узнать больше об этом на веб-сайте обучения Microsoft. Недавно я начал использовать его для одного из моих проектов. Установка MAUI довольно проста и понятна, если в вашей системе еще не установлена ​​Visual Studio(VS). Но если VS уже установлен в вашей системе, то найти шаги для установки MAUI..

Применение стиля кода .NET с помощью .editorconfig
Сохраняйте единый стиль написания кода в своих редакторах. Чистая кодовая база необходима, и, честно говоря, никто не хочет читать неструктурированный и беспорядочный код. Убирать последствия утомительно, отнимает много времени и не очень весело. Некоторые редакторы кода имеют встроенную функцию очистки, которая делает всю работу за вас. Это может хорошо сработать при работе над кодовой базой в одиночку. Однако при работе в команде крайне важно иметь общую конфигурацию, чтобы не..

Тесты компонентов C#: с примерами кода
В разработке программного обеспечения тестирование является важной частью обеспечения того, чтобы приложение работало должным образом. Существует несколько типов тестов, включая модульные тесты, интеграционные тесты и компонентные тесты. В этой статье мы сосредоточимся на тестах компонентов, их преимуществах и том, как их написать в приложении ASP.NET. Что такое компонентный тест?

Создание веб-приложения реального времени с помощью Vue, Vuetify и Butterfly Server .NET
В этом посте будет показано, как создать веб-приложение в реальном времени, в котором все изменения немедленно обновляются во всех клиентах. В этом примере используется… Vuetify и Vue.js на клиенте Butterfly Server .NET и EmbedIO на сервере Просто дай мне попробовать Предпочитаете пропускать пошаговые инструкции? Запустите это в терминале или командной строке… git clone https://github.com/firesharkstudios/butterfly-server-dotnet cd..